Spécifie le mode de chiffrement par bloc à utiliser pour le chiffrement.Specifies the block cipher mode to use for encryption.
AES est un algorithme symtrique de chiffrement par blocs utilis dans le monde entier sur des supports matriels et logiciels pour protger les donnes sens Il s'agit d'un système de chiffrement symétrique par blocs de 64 bits, dont 8 bits ( un Dans un premier temps, chaque bit d'un bloc est soumis à la permutation Les réseaux de Feistel constituent un système de chiffrement symétrique Plutôt que d'utiliser des clés immenses telles que pour un chiffre à usage unique, La norme AES est un algorithme symétrique de chiffrement par bloc (c.-à-d. que la même clé est utilisée pour le chiffrement et le déchiffrement). La taille des 24 mai 2018 2.2 Présentation de l'AES. Depuis le 26 novembre 2001, l'algorithme de chiffrement par bloc "Rijndael", dans sa version 128 bits, est devenu le appréhender l'algorithme AES de chiffrement par blocs. Il inclut aussi des notions de base sur le corps de Galois GF(28) dans lequel de nombreuses opérations Les deux caractéristiques les plus simples d'un mécanisme de chiffrement par bloc sont la taille effective de la clé ainsi que la taille des blocs traités (voir A.1.1).
1 févr. 2016 les différentes clés) de chaque bit du clair, sur les bits du chiffré. • Mais aucun de ces deux procédés ne produit à la fois de la confusion et de la.
bloc, on le compl ete : c’est le bourrage ou padding en anglais. Plusieurs techniques de bourrage existent. Pierre-Louis CayrelUniversit e de Limoges, XLIM-DMI, 123, Av. Albert Thomas 87060 Limoges Cedex France 05.55.45.73.10 pierre-louis.cayrel@xlim.fr Chi rement par blocs. PrincipeLes modes de chi rementLe DESL’AES Une technique de bourrage I Une facon de bourrer (RFC2040) consiste a AES est un chiffrement par bloc, qui est une permutation par clé. Maintenant, si vous avez une permutation, disons, trois éléments il y a e quelques permutations possibles: a -> a b -> b c -> c mais aussi: a -> b b -> c c -> a et. a -> c b -> a c -> b et. a -> c b -> b c -> a (il devrait y avoir $ 6 $ pour $ 3! $ , la factorielle de trois, je ne vais pas tous les écrire) Maintenant, si La taille minimale des blocs de chiffrement par bloc est de 64 bits (128 bits recommandés et obligatoires après 2020). Il est recommandé d’employer des algorithmes par bloc et non des algorithmes de chiffrement par flot. Algorithme de chiffrement : AES-CBC ; Algorithme d'authentification et d'intégrité : CBC-MAC "retail" avec AES et 2 clefs distinctes. Remarques et algorithmes
L’algorithme AES est aujourd’hui le standard du chiffrement symétrique par bloc. On le retrouve partout: Il sert à chiffrer les flux web et les données de nos smartphones.
AES est un chiffrement par bloc, qui est une permutation par clé. Maintenant, si vous avez une permutation, disons, trois éléments il y a e quelques permutations possibles: a -> a b -> b c -> c mais aussi: a -> b b -> c c -> a et. a -> c b -> a c -> b et. a -> c b -> b c -> a (il devrait y avoir $ 6 $ pour $ 3! $ , la factorielle de trois, je ne vais pas tous les écrire) Maintenant, si La taille minimale des blocs de chiffrement par bloc est de 64 bits (128 bits recommandés et obligatoires après 2020). Il est recommandé d’employer des algorithmes par bloc et non des algorithmes de chiffrement par flot. Algorithme de chiffrement : AES-CBC ; Algorithme d'authentification et d'intégrité : CBC-MAC "retail" avec AES et 2 clefs distinctes. Remarques et algorithmes A l’inverse, AES ne fonctionne qu’avec des blocs de 128 bits. AES 256 signifie un chiffrement de bloc de 128 bits par une clé 256 bits, ce qui correspond en fait à RIJNDAEL 128 (taille de bloc 128) en lui fournissant une clé de 256 bits. La Norme de chiffrement avancé (AES) est une norme de chiffrement qui a été adoptée par le gouvernement américain. Cette norme comprend trois chiffrements basés sur les blocs AES-128, AES-192 et AES-256. Chaque chiffrement AES implique une taille de bloc de 128 bits, avec des tailles de clé de respectivement 128, 192 et 256 bits. Les chiffrements AES ont été minutieusement analysés Le chiffrement AES erreur: Les données d'entrée n'est pas un bloc complet? Voici la méthode de chiffrement: public static byte [] Encrypt ( byte [] plaintext , byte [] key ) { using ( var aes = Aes . La plupart des utilisateurs s’ arrêtent à cette donnée: 256-bit AES encryption, pourtant c’ est le mode d’ opération de chiffrement des blocs qui est le plus important. Les modes opératoires (CBC – ECB – GCM – CCM – …) vont chiffrer chaque bloc individuellement et ceci avec plus ou moins d’ efficacité. Le mode opératoire permet la confidentialité. Le plus utilisé est